Looking for develop your administration skills in a new role? Join a thriving company playing a pivotal role in supporting the business with a variety of administration tasks.

In the Administration role, you will be:

  • Main point of contact for telephone calls and face to face enquiries
  • Dealing with incoming and outgoing mail efficiently
  • Placing orders, printing and matching invoices, statements, and timesheets, and meticulously matching them to purchase orders
  • General administration, scanning, record-keeping, data inputting and managing spreadsheets
  • Communicating with staff and managing diaries and schedule works for them

To be successful in the Administration role, you will needs:

  • Strong organisational skills with exceptional attention to detail
  • Proficiency in using IT software such as Microsoft Office Suite
  •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al
  • Ability to multitask and prioritise tasks effectively
  • Previous experience in an administrative role

This is a temporary role for initially 2 months which is to be reviewed. It ll be full time, working Monday to Thursday from 8:30 am to 17:00 pm, and Friday from 8:30 am to 16:30 pm.

You ll be office based in Abergele and starting on a salary of £11.44 per hour depending on skills and experience.
